SAR holds annual meeting on Dataw Island

The Gov. Paul Hamilton Chapter of the South Carolina Society Sons of the American Revolution (SAR) held its annual dinner meeting on Wednesday December 12, at the Dataw Island Club on St. Helena Island. Featured speaker for the evening was Steve Nousen, a nationally known actor for his portrayals of Ben Franklin.  His

President Henson presents Steve Nousen the SAR Good Citizens Medal.

 

program was titled “Ben Franklin Recalls George Washington.” Following his presentation, Chapter President Jody Henson presented Mr. Nousen with the SAR Good Citizen Medal in recognition of his living historical work with schools and the public.

During the meeting John L. Ramsey, president of the South Carolina Society SAR, installed the chapter’s officers for 2013: Jody Henson, chapter president; Mike Keyserling, vice president; Tom Mikell, secretary/treasurer; Dean Cullison, genealogist; Joseph Harden, chapter enhancement; Pete Dickerson, historian/public relations; Don Starkey, webmaster; Bill Sammons, chaplain; Wayne Cousar, education and social; Claude Dinkins, JROTC Chairman; Carroll Crowther, registrar; Andy Beall, Eagle Scout Scholarship; and Frank Wood, color sergeant.

Col. Ret. Chester Cotter, patriot ancestor of Ebenezer Fairbanks, was recognized for his 15 years of service to the SAR and was presented with pin and certificate by President Henson.
